In just a few short years, Musk foresees a shift where AI systems will surpass human cognitive ability. He articulated, "In 10 years, based on the current rate of improvement, AI will be smarter than the smartest human." This alarming prediction invites a fundamental question: What happens to human jobs when machines can outperform people intellectually and operationally? Musk pointed out that with the proliferation of AI-driven robots—potentially numbering in the billions—the costs associated with goods and services would plummet, making them "close to free." This scenario paints a picture of an unprecedented standard of living facilitated by robots able to provide endless services at little to no cost.
